Understanding CPR and Its Importance

What Does CPR Stand For?

CPR represents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ation. This emergency treatment combines breast compressions with fabricated ventilation to keep blood flow and oxygenation during a heart attack. Comprehending just how to carry out CPR is crucial, as it can conserve lives in important situations.

Flexibility of Online Classes

Online courses use unparalleled versatility. You can find out at your very own pace and routine your study time around other commitments. Several online systems also use interactive sessions where you can exercise abilities through video clips or simulations.

Advantages of Online Classes:

    Convenience: Research study from anywhere with web access. Self-Paced Learning: Control over your research study speed. Variety of Resources: Access to extra materials such as short articles and videos.

Disadvantages of Online Classes:

    Limited Hands-On Practice: Some abilities need physical demonstration. Less Immediate Feedback: Trouble in obtaining real-time aid when battling with concepts.

Benefits of Offline Classes

While online courses supply versatility, offline classes use traditional hands-on experience. These sessions permit participants to practice skills under the watchful eyes of licensed instructors.

Advantages of Offline Courses:

    Hands-On Training: Direct practice under guidance makes certain proper technique. Immediate Feedback: Instant clarification on doubts from instructors.

Disadvantages of Offline Courses:

    Fixed Schedule: Less flexibility compared to on-line courses. Travel Requirements: Required to commute which might use up additional time.

Certification Validity

How Long Does First Aid Certificate Last?

Most first aid certifications-- consisting of those for CPR-- stand for 3 years before calling for revival through correspondence course or retesting. This applies despite whether the training course was taken online or offline.
